On 15 September 2021 at approximately 2120 hours, a member of the Quarryville Police was on bicycle patrol near Memorial Park, 297 Park Avenue Quarryville, PA 17566. While patrolling the area, the officer detected the odor of Marijuana coming from a particular vehicle that was driving by. The officer initiated a traffic stop of the vehicle and found that the driver, Devin Leibley, had been smoking a Marijuana cigarette or "roach" while driving past the officer. A search of the vehicle yielded no further contraband. Due to the fact that Leibley had his three kids in the back of the vehicle, the Quarryville Police has charged Leibley with Corruption of Minors as well as possession of Marijuana and paraphernalia.
All persons/suspects charged with a crime are presumed innocent until proven guilty in a court of law.
